Designed for Backhoe Loaders to Improve Multi-Task Capability

Backhoe loaders are some of the most versatile machines in construction and land management. Adding a backhoe brush cutter attachment expands that versatility even further, allowing operators to manage excavation, trenching, and brush clearing using a single carrier. This helps reduce the need for additional machine mobilization and minimizes downtime associated with switching attachments. 

The Forax attachment mounts securely to the backhoe’s boom or bucket-replacement bracket, depending on the configuration chosen. This mounting design keeps the attachment stable and easy to control, even when cutting dense or uneven vegetation. The attachment’s compatibility with standard hydraulic circuits also means operators don’t need aftermarket hydraulic kits or costly retrofit packages, making it easier to deploy across various machines in a fleet.

Because many backhoe loaders already have the hydraulic flow range required for brush cutting, operators can use the Forax cutter immediately after installation. This allows teams to manage brush buildup using existing equipment onsite, helping streamline vegetation work without relying on specialized machines.

FEATURES & BENEFITS

  • 72″ cutting width for vegetation management
    Built with a wide cutting deck suitable for brush clearing, small-tree trimming, and right-of-way maintenance using a backhoe loader.
  • Three-blade system with 24 total cutting edges
    Includes eight cutters per blade to support consistent cutting performance across dense brush and mixed vegetation.
  • Compatible with standard backhoe hydraulic flow
    Designed to operate with typical backhoe loader hydraulic ranges, supporting stable cutter operation without additional retrofit.
  • Multiple mounting configurations available
    Can be installed using a side-mount post or a bucket-replacement bracket to match various backhoe loader setups.
  • Reinforced steel deck and cutter housing
    Constructed for durability in land-clearing and forestry-edge environments where vegetation and debris contact is frequent.
  • Modular, serviceable cutter assemblies
    The blade and cutter components can be individually inspected or replaced, allowing routine maintenance on the jobsite.
  • Suitable for brush clearing and site-prep work
    Designed for applications such as roadside vegetation cleanup, ditch-bank maintenance, utility corridor clearing, and light land-clearing tasks.

SPECIFICATIONS

Specification Details
Weight 575 lbs
Cutting Width 72 inches
Hydraulic Requirement 25-30 gal/min
Cutter Mechanism 3 blades with 8 cutters per blade

What size excavator to run mulcher?

Generally, mulching heads are categorized according to different weight classes of excavators. For instance, one series may be designed for excavators weighing from10,000 to 20,000 pounds, while the next series will work for excavators ranging from 18,000 to 36,000 pounds.

Can you put a mulcher on a mini excavator?


Yes, you can put a mulcher on a mini excavator—as long as the mulcher is matched to the machine’s size, hydraulic flow, and lifting capacity. Many compact drum mulchers are specifically designed for 3–6 ton mini excavators, offering enough power for brush clearing, small-tree mulching, and vegetation control without overloading the carrier.


Attachments like the Forax XD36 Extreme Duty Mulcher are built for mini excavators and provide professional mulching performance in tight or hard-to-reach areas where larger machines cannot operate.



What excavator attachment is best for forestry?


The best excavator attachment for forestry work depends on the type of vegetation you need to clear. For most land-clearing, trail building, and vegetation management projects, a drum mulcher is considered the top choice because it can shred brush, saplings, and small trees quickly while leaving finely processed mulch behind. Drum mulchers offer the perfect balance of cutting power, precision, and efficiency—especially in dense or wooded terrain.
